Programação Arduino
Tese: Programação Arduino. Pesquise 862.000+ trabalhos acadêmicosPor: emersonvieira • 28/6/2013 • Tese • 10.441 Palavras (42 Páginas) • 530 Visualizações
Programação Arduino
Sumário:
Estrutura
" void setup ().............................................5
" void loop ()...............................................5
Estruturas de controle
" if............................................................6
" if...else...................................................7
" for..........................................................8
" switch case.............................................9
" while.....................................................10
" do... while..............................................10
" break.....................................................69
" continue.................................................11
" return.....................................................11
" goto.......................................................12
Elementos de sintaxe
" ; (ponto e vírgula)...................................13
" {} (chaves).............................................13
" // (linha de comentário)...........................15
" /* */ (bloco de comentário)......................15
" #define..................................................16
" #include.................................................17
Operadores aritméticos
" = (igualdade).........................................18
" + (adição)..............................................18
" - (subtração)..........................................18
" * (multiplicação).....................................18
" / (divisão)..............................................18
" % (resto da divisão)...............................19
Operadores de comparação
" == (igual a)...........................................20
" != (diferente de).....................................20
" < (menor que).......................................20
" > (maior que)........................................20
" <= (menor ou igual a)............................20
" >= (maior ou igual a).............................20
Operadores booleanos
" && (e)....................................................21
" || (ou)....................................................21
" ! (não)....................................................21
Operadores de bits
" & (operador de bits AND)..............................22
" | (operador de bits OR).................................22
" ^ (operador de bits XOR)..............................22
" ~ (operador de bits NOT)..............................24
" << (desvio à esquerda).................................25
" >> (desvio à direita).....................................25
" &=(de bits composto AND)............................26
" |=(de bits composto OR)...............................26
Operadores compostos
" ++ (incrementar).........................................28
" -- (decrementar)..........................................28
" += (adição composta)..................................28
" -= (subtração composta)...............................28
" *= (multiplicação composta)..........................28
" /= (divisão composta)...................................28
Variáveis
Variáveis são expressões que você pode usar em programas para armazenar valores como a leitura de um sensor em um pino analógico.
Constantes
Constantes são valores particulares com significados específicos.
" HIGH | LOW...........................................29
" INPUT | OUTPUT....................................29
...